The correct answer is D. That Ivan is often blamed for things that are not his fault.

Explanation: In the short story "The Nose" by Nikolai Gogol, Ivan sits down to have breakfast and when he cuts open a loaf of bread, he finds a nose that belongs to one of his regular customers. He is worried that he will take the blame because the nose is in his possession.
